Description
Adams Sanitation is a fast-growing waste hauler serving residents and businesses in Northwest Florida providing a full range of waste and recycling collection and disposal services. At Adams, safely exceeding customer expectations while supporting the communities that we serve is what drives us every day. Our fast-growth and team focused environment makes us a great place to work for dynamic, self-motivated people.
Job Purpose
- Assist with maintaining, diagnosing, and repairing fleet vehicles.
Tasks
- Diagnosing, troubleshooting, repairing, and maintaining vehicles, equipment, or machinery. This includes performing m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ic repairs as needed.
- Conducting inspections, tests, and diagnostic procedures to identify issues and determine the required repairs or maintenance tasks. This may involve using diagnostic equipment, tools, and computerized systems.
- Performing routine maintenance tasks, such as oil changes, filter replacements, lubrication, and other scheduled services to ensure optimal performance and extend the lifespan of vehicles or equipment.
- Identifying and sourcing necessary parts, components, and materials for repairs. Keeping track of inventory levels and maintaining a well-organized and stocked supply of parts.
- Accurately documenting all repairs, maintenance tasks, and parts used. This includes maintaining records of service and repair histories, creating work orders, and providing reports as needed.
- Adhering to safety protocols, following proper procedures, and ensuring compliance with relevant regulations and standards in the automotive or equipment industry.
- Maintaining and caring for tools, equipment, and machinery used in the repair and maintenance processes. This includes regular cleaning, calibration, and ensuring proper functionality.
- Identifying and resolving technical issues or malfunctions by using problem-solving skills, technical knowledge, and appropriate diagnostic methods.
- Working collaboratively with team members, supervisors, and other departments to coordinate repairs, share information, and ensure efficient workflow.
- Assisting and providing guidance to junior mechanics, apprentices, or colleagues in developing their skills and knowledge in automotive or equipment maintenance and repair.
Requirements
- To stoop and bend with ease
- To be able to lift 50 pounds unassisted
- To work in an environment that often smells musty, putrid, or rancid
- To potentially work in an environment that has seasonally high heat or low temperatures due to being outdoors
- To potentially work in an environment that has wet or humid conditions due to be being outdoors
- To work near moving mechanical parts
Qualifications
- Years of Experience 2-3 Mechanic Assistant
- Education High School Diploma or equivalent
- Drug Testing Required
- Background Check Required
